Crochet casual beret
Crochet casual beret
You need
- 2 balls of thinner cotton yarn á 50 g
- Crochet hook No. 4,5
This is not a really warm winter cap, but a casual beanie. Mine is burgundy, she is more classic in black.
I did it that way:
- Close 4 air stitches to the circle
- 1st round: Crochet 11 sticks into the circle of air stitches
- 2nd round: double the sticks = 22 tr.
- 3rd round: double the stick = 44 tr.
- 4th round: double every 3rd tr
- 5th round: double every 5th tr
- 6th round: like 5th round
- 7th round: double every 6 tr
- 8th round: double every 12th tr
- then crochet rounds (all sticks) without any increase until a radius (half the diameter of the "plate") of about 23 cm is reached, that was a total of 19 rounds for me
